Description
These Shrimp Avocado Cucumber Boats combine the freshness of cucumbers, the creaminess of avocado, and the savory flavors of seasoned shrimp for a delightful and healthy bite.
Ingredients
Cooked sushi rice
Large cucumbers
Sesame seeds
Shrimp
Olive oil
Garlic powder
Onion powder
Paprika
Chili powder
Dried oregano
Salt
Avocados
Lime juice
Kewpie mayonnaise
Sriracha
Honey
Instructions
- Begin by preparing the shrimp. In a skillet, heat olive oil over medium heat and season the shrimp with garlic powder, onion powder, paprika, chili powder, dried oregano, and salt. Sauté until the shrimp are cooked through and pink, about 5-7 minutes.
- While the shrimp are cooking, slice the cucumbers in half lengthwise and scoop out the seeds to create boats.
- In a bowl, mash the ripe avocados and mix in lime juice for flavor.
- In a small bowl, mix Kewpie mayonnaise, Sriracha, and honey to create a spicy mayo.
- Assemble the boats by adding a layer of sushi rice to the cucumber halves, followed by a layer of avocado mash, topped with the sautéed shrimp.
- Drizzle the spicy mayo over the shrimp and sprinkle sesame seeds on top before serving.
Notes
Feel free to adjust the spice level of the mayo by altering the amount of Sriracha. These boats can be served cold or at room temperature for a refreshing appetizer.
